BLUEFIELD - Four Bluefield College Rams scored in double figures and the team won its second straight AAC contest, defeating the Bryan College Lions 77-64, Saturday afternoon at the Dome Gymnasium.
The Rams went on a tear midway through the first half. The teams were tied at 14 before Bluefield got hot and went on a 28-10 roll to carry a 42-24 lead into halftime. Bluefield's lead grew as high as 29 in the game, but the Rams controlled throughout enroute to the victory.
Jermiah Jenkins topped the Bluefield scoring column with 18 points.
Damauri Sexton followed with 14 and
Stanley Christian and
Niquan Cousins each had 13. Sexton had a team-high eight rebounds.
With the win Bluefield evened its season record at 13-13 and moved to 11-9 in AAC play.
